@AlexMine
Учусь

Как данную строку преобразовать в русский язык?

На сервер приходит строка в данном формате: %D0%B7%D0%B0%D0%B3%D0%B0%D0%B4%D0%BA%D0%B8 - это слово загадки, как его преобразовать в кириллические символы с помощью python?
  • Вопрос задан
  • 86 просмотров
Решения вопроса 5
@bacon
from urllib.parse import unquote
Давно уже гуглить такое надо уметь, а не сюда бегать.
Ответ написан
@MEDIOFF
Python Developer
Это url кодировка, все просто друг:
from urllib.parse import unquote
str = '%D0%B7%D0%B0%D0%B3%D0%B0%D0%B4%D0%BA%D0%B8'
unquote(str)
>>> 'загадки'
Ответ написан
HemulGM
@HemulGM
Delphi Developer, сис. админ
from urllib.parse import unquote

P.S. (зачем вы одни и те же ответы постите, болезные?)
Ответ написан
@Anonymous5454587
Ты знаеш, что такое Hexadecimal?
Просто убери "%" и сделай HEX-декодер.
Ответ написан
@deliro
Агрессивное программирование
import urllib.parse
s = '%D0%B7%D0%B0%D0%B3%D0%B0%D0%B4%D0%BA%D0%B8'
urllib.parse.unquote(s)
Ответ написан
Пригласить эксперта
Ваш ответ на вопрос

Войдите, чтобы написать ответ

Войти через центр авторизации
Похожие вопросы